什麼是lru置換算法

什麼是lru置換算法

LRU置換算法,即最近最久未使用,常用於頁面置換算法,是爲虛擬頁式存儲管理服務的。關於操作系統的內存管理,如何節省利用容量不大的內存爲最多的進程提供資源,一直是研究的重要方向。而內存的虛擬存儲管理,是現在最通用,最成功的方式爲在內存有限的情況下,擴展一部分外存作爲虛擬內存,真正的內存只存儲當前運行時所用得到信息。這無疑極大地擴充了內存的功能,極大地提高了計算機的併發度。虛擬頁式存儲管理,則是將進程所需空間劃分爲多個頁面,內存中只存放當前所需頁面,其餘頁面放入外存的管理方式。